We Will Miss You Mrs. Snyder and Mr. Brinkerhoff
Congratulations to Mr. Brad Brinkerhoff and Mrs. Ginnie Snyder on their retirement from Mapleton Elementary and Nebo School District. Both were honored with an open house at Mapleton School and presented with a beautiful rocking chair which has a small engraved plate with a thank you for their years of service to Mapleton Elementary. Brad has given 35 years and Ginnie 21 years to teaching at Mapleton. Thanks to all who have visited them and remembered them in various ways.

National Energy Foundation Water Conservation Slogan Contest
Emily Blaisdell's class won the National Energy Foundation Water Conservation Slogan Contest with the slogan "Help Utah Out Turn Off the Spout". The slogan is on posters that will go to every school in Utah. The class received an iPad as an award.
